The use of bioethanol as fuel also comes with certain drawbacks. Its combustion may produce water vapour that can cause condensation on windows, walls, and mirrors. You can avoid this problem by opening the window a little to increase airflow and let the humid, moist air escape.

Another drawback of bioethanol fireplaces is that the plants produced to make it divert land from food production and can impact the global food supply. This concern can be reduced by utilizing bioethanol that is produced using sustainable methods.

In addition to the cost of the fireplace, you'll also need to buy some bio ethanol to keep it burning. To avoid oxidation and unpleasant odours, it's important to use high-quality bioethanol. It should be pure and range from 95-97.5 percent.
